The Study of Market Space from the Perspective of Spatial Narratology——A Case Study of Heming Tea House in Chengdu
Marketplace space is a traditional space that is unique to people's traditional life and has long been formed with a strong sense of life and vitality,reflecting the local characteristics and humanistic spirit.With the development of society,rapid urban expansion has led to the continuous compression and fragmentation on market space which is full of traditional culture.Based on the theoretical framework of spatial narratology,this article conducts in-depth research on market space,sorts out the characteristics and problems faced by market space,and conducts a case study with Chengdu Heming Tea House to explore four construction strategies for market space regeneration in the current context of urban development.
